    What is ABS Plastic Meaning?

    ABS plastic, or Acrylonitrile Butadiene Styrene, is a versatile and widely used thermoplastic polymer. It is composed of three monomers:


    Acrylonitrile: Provides chemical resistance and heat stability.

    Butadiene: Imparts toughness and impact resistance.

    Styrene: Contributes rigidity and a smooth, glossy finish.


    ABS Plastic Features

    Strength: ABS is known for its strength and impact resistance, making it suitable for applications requiring durable components.

    Versatility: It can be easily processed and molded, allowing for a wide range of applications in different industries.

    Heat Resistance: ABS can withstand a range of temperatures, making it suitable for both high and low-temperature applications.

    Chemical Resistance: ABS has good resistance to chemicals, making it suitable for use in various environments.

    Aesthetics: The material has a smooth and glossy surface, contributing to its visual appeal.

    Affordability: ABS is cost-effective, adding to its popularity in manufacturing and consumer product applications.
